titleOfInvention |
Dewatering system for submersible engine |
abstract |
An engine dewatering system. The system includes a two-stroke engine having a crankshaft and a housing disposed about the crankshaft. The housing includes a drainage opening and a valve disposed in the drainage opening. The valve can be moved between an open position to permit drainage of water that may accumulate within the engine and a closed position that allows operation of the two-stroke engine. Additionally, the system includes valves coupled to vents for operating fluids, such as fuel and oil. |
